Easy Recipe to Make at Home
To make your own Sausage, Cheese, & Egg On English Muffin, you'll need:
- 1 English muffin
- 1 cooked sausage patty
- 1 fried egg
- 1 slice of cheese
- Salt and pepper to taste
To assemble the sandwich, start by toasting the english muffin. Then, cook the sausage patty and the egg to your desired level of doneness. Place the cheese on top of the egg to melt, and then place the egg and sausage onto the english muffin. Add salt and pepper to taste, and enjoy!

Common Dietary Restrictions and Modifications
If you're following a specific dietary plan, there are a few modifications you can make to this recipe. For gluten-free options, choose a gluten-free english muffin or bread alternative. For vegetarian options, swap out the sausage for a vegetarian alternative such as a soy sausage patty. For low-carb options, skip the english muffin and wrap the sausage, egg, and cheese in a lettuce wrap instead.

Frequently Asked Questions About Sausage, Cheese, & Egg on English Muffin
1. What is the nutritional content of this meal?
Aside from the 420 calories, this sandwich contains 24 grams of fat, 746 milligrams of sodium, 28 grams of carbohydrates, and 22 grams of protein.
2. Is this a good breakfast option?
While it does provide some essential nutrients like protein, it is quite high in calories and sodium which may not be suitable for everyone. It's best to balance it out with other healthy choices throughout the day.
3. What type of sausage is used in this sandwich?
This varies depending on the restaurant or brand, but it is usually a breakfast sausage patty made from ground pork or a blend of meats seasoned with herbs and spices.
